Pavel Machek wrote: > > > Could you not change it back to a normal inode when refcount becomes 1? > > > > You can only do that if the cowid object has a pointer to the last > > remaining reference to it. That's possible, but more complicated and > > would incur a little more I/O per cow operation. > > You'd have to have pointers to all references to it... because you > can't tell in advance which one will be the last to go away.
Exactly. Each of the cow pointers would need to be linked in a doubly linked list containing them all.
